Littlebourne is a charming, highly sought-after village situated just four miles east of Canterbury. The village offers an excellent range of everyday amenities including a village store and post office, traditional pub, village hall, doctor's surgery, and a number of active community groups that help create a warm and welcoming atmosphere. For young families, there is a highly regarded Littlebourne Primary School, a CofE school which offers a nurturing and welcoming environment for young children. For older children, Canterbury offers an excellent selection of well-rated secondary schools with a mix of grammar, comprehensive and private schools.

Residents of the village enjoy easy access to open countryside and riverside walks, with the Little Stour River, local nature trails and Howletts Wild Animal Park all close by. The historic city of Canterbury is approximately a 15-minute drive away and offers an excellent range of shops, restaurants, leisure facilities and cultural attractions, along with the high-speed service to London St. Pancras. For weekend outgoings, the surrounding countryside and coastal towns of Whitstable, Sandwich and Deal are also within easy reach and offer a variety of activities and further shopping opportunities.

Littlebourne truly offers the perfect blend of country living and modern convenience an ideal location for those seeking a quality family home in an attractive Kentish village
